Saratov State University conducted “Health Spartakiade” 2014-2015 between university faculty and staff members. The award ceremony took place in Bldg. X on March, 17.
SSU Vice-rector for educational and organizational work I.G. Malinski and the Institute of Sports and Physical Training Director I.Yu. Vodolagina congratulated the sportsmen. In his opening speech Malinski, I.G. said the Spartakiade was very rich and interesting and its results were sometimes unexpected. “I congratulate all the participants on their great results. It is very important that young people take an active part in the contest together with well-known sportsmen”.
At the awarding ceremony the winners received medals, goblets, certificates. This year’ “Health Spartakiade” included 10 sport disciplines: chess, swimming, darts, table tennis, badminton, volleyball, five-a-side, streetball, skiing, and GTO.
This year, Faculty of Nano- and Biomedical Technologies sportsmen won the chess tournament; Faculty of Sociology representatives were the first in swimming; Faculty of Nano- and Biomedical Technologies won at darts; Faculty of Physics sportsmen were the best at table tennis, volleyball and badminton. University staff team won five-a-side. Faculty of Geography team was first at streetball and GTO.
In overall standings, the third place was awarded to Faculty of Nano- and Biomedical Technologies and Faculty of Sociology; second place went to Faculty of Physics; Faculty of Geography won the first place.
Overall standing awards will be given at the Academic Council meeting on March 24, 2015.
